Bypass Proxy Client is the complete online privacy tool. Put an end to blocking filters,Bypass Proxy/Firewall -- 100% Java Http Tunnel for Anonymous Surfing Articles firewalls, and proxies.

Turn any browser into a discreet tool for safe and secure private viewing. Protect all data traffic from Internet snooping.

This 100% Java client supports all major internet protocols plus SOCKS4 and SOCKS5 networking. In addition, the client allows for direct network tunneling with an exclusive proxy tunneling feature.

Surf, chat, read news boards, and get your e-mail from anywhere. Supports most major Operating Systems and works with standard HTTP and SOCKS proxies.

Most corporate proxies and servers log and monitor sensitive information passed to and from your web browser. Any or all of the following types of information are available to your corporate/ISP administrator:

- Account numbers for online banking and investing

- Passwords used for secure sites

- Downloaded email

- Instant messages (AOL, MSN, IRC, ICQ, Yahoo)

- All the content from visited web pages.

Preserve Your Identity

Since the Bypass.cc client acts as a broker for your connections on the internet, information that would normally be given out by your web client (ip address, hostname, etc.) will no longer be given out to prying web servers. This information is typically used to create mailing lists for spam mailers.

The bypass client uses a strong encryption algorithm to seal and protect your data. The information is then forwarded directly to the bypass network servers and transferred anonymously to the intended host. The source of the actual transmission (you) remains virtually unknown. The data transmitted from your browser is rendered unreadable to administrators and undecipherable to snooping/monitoring software.
